The Black Kiss By ROBERT BLOCH and HENRY KUTTNER Two popular writers of weird fiction join forces to produce one of the eeriest sea-stories ever written--a story of the thing that swam in the black waters off California, and called itself Morella Godolfo. [Transcriber's Note: This etext was produced from Weird Tales June 1937.

Extensive research did not uncover any evidence that the U.S. copyright on this publication was renewed.]

They rise in green robes roaring from the green hells of the sea, Where fallen skies and evil hues and eyeless creatures be.
